  • Page 7: Termination

    Connection diagram for supply voltage 3004524-2014-08-27 and connection box 1.1.2 Termination The first and last devices on the bus must be terminated. The diagrams below show two termination examples. See position of jumper JP2 on EXact2 Main Board in section “Terminal board on EXact2 Main Board”. Then See diagram no.

  • Page 10: Installation Requirements And Recommendations

    Installation of the VEX 3004524-2014-08-27 Diagram The supply voltage must be connected to the isolation switch as shown in the dia- gram in section 1. 2.2.1 Installation requirements and recommendations Isolation switch and An isolation switch and control fuses have been integrated in the unit. The control control fuses fuses protect internal electrical components from overload and short-circuiting.
